Transaction 91d7632e404a3490fbd4034802df8362463c464ca8e40d090a2124f7ef505699
1 Input
1 Output
-
91d7632e404a3490fbd4034802df8362463c464ca8e40d090a2124f7ef505699:0
- value
- 54577
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 384c679fb1e4c6cf65c3f7ed4565a29c09a01917 OP_EQUAL
- address
- 36phHyzfH7Z2rg5W61iURmzqh3V942hn5C